I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O Case No. 04-cv-0617-LTB-BNB POLYROCK TECHNOLOGIES,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company, Plaintiff, vs. GENERAL STEEL DOMESTIC SALES,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company, d/b/a General Steel Corporation; GENSTONE ENTERPRISES,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company, d/b/a GenStone; JEFF KNIGHT; KEVIN KISSIRE; and CHUCK DEMAREST, Defendants. ______________________________________________________________________________ STIPULATED MOTION TO AMEND SCHEDULING ORDER REGARDING DEFENDANTS' DISCLOSURES AND TO EXTEND TIME TO RESPOND TO PLAINTIFF'S FIRST COMBINED DISCOVERY REQUESTS PENDING ENTRY OF PROTECTIVE ORDER _____________________________________________________________________________ The Parties, by and through their undersigned counsel, hereby stipulate to amend the Scheduling Order with respect to the Defendants' Disclosures and Defendants' Response to Plaintiff's First Combined Discovery Requests. As grounds therefore the parties state as follows: CERTIFICATE OF COMPLIANCE WITH D.COLO.L.R. 7.1A The Parties have agreed to this Stipulated Motion to Amend Scheduling Order Regarding Defendants' Disclosures and To Extend Time to Respond to Plaintiff's First Combined Discovery Requests Pending Entry of Protective Order. 1. The Parties have agreed to finalize a Protective Order in the next few days and to

extend the time for Defendants to make disclosures and respond to outstanding Discovery Requests to a date five days following the Court's entry of the Protective Order.

2.

Defendants have received a draft Protective Order from the Plaintiff and the

parties anticipate filing a Joint Motion for Protective Order no later than Wednesday August 24, 2005. 3. The Scheduling Order set the date for Defendants to file disclosures in this matter

as August 22, 2005. Defendants Genstone, General Steel and Knight were to respond to Plaintiff Polyrock's outstanding Discovery Requests at the same time. Defendant Demarest's responses to Plaintiff Polyrock's outstanding Discovery Requests are due August 24, 2005. WHEREFORE, the Parties request the Court to enter an Order extending the time for all Defendants to file Disclosures and to respond to Plaintiff's outstanding Discovery Requests to a date five days following the Court's entry of the Protective Order.
